首页--工业技术论文--自动化技术、计算机技术论文--计算技术、计算机技术论文--计算机软件论文--程序设计、软件工程论文--程序设计论文

基于ARM9的嵌入式网络驱动程序开发

摘要第1-5页
Abstract第5-8页
第一章 绪论第8-14页
   ·嵌入式系统介绍第8-9页
   ·嵌入式处理器介绍第9-10页
   ·嵌入式操作系统介绍第10-11页
   ·ARM 简介第11-14页
第二章 嵌入式网络平台硬件组成第14-24页
   ·微处理器第14-15页
   ·存储器第15-16页
   ·串行通信接口第16-17页
   ·以太网接口第17-23页
     ·内嵌以太网控制器的寄存器结构第17-20页
     ·内嵌以太网控制器的队列描述第20页
     ·内嵌以太网控制器的工作原理第20-21页
     ·外部网卡芯片RTL8201 的性能特点第21-22页
     ·RTL8201 与EP9315 的接口电路设计第22-23页
   ·JTAG 调试接口第23-24页
第三章 开发调试环境第24-32页
   ·交叉开发环境介绍第24-25页
   ·创建交叉编译环境第25-26页
   ·交叉编译第26页
   ·交叉调试第26-28页
     ·CodeWarrior 集成开发环境第26-27页
     ·ADS 调试器第27-28页
   ·实用程序举例第28-32页
     ·在CodeWarrior 中建立工程第28-30页
     ·在AXD 中调试第30-32页
第四章 Linux 网络设备驱动开发第32-48页
   ·设备驱动概述第32-35页
     ·设备驱动概念第32页
     ·设备驱动分类第32-33页
     ·设备驱动的基本函数第33-34页
     ·设备驱动模块化第34-35页
   ·网络设备驱动介绍第35-39页
     ·网络体系结构第35-37页
     ·device 数据结构第37-38页
     ·sk_buff 数据结构第38-39页
   ·网络设备驱动程序实例第39-43页
     ·初始化第40-41页
     ·打开函数第41页
     ·关闭函数第41页
     ·发送函数第41-42页
     ·接收函数第42-43页
   ·网络驱动的移植第43-45页
     ·修改Make file 文件第44页
     ·添加驱动程序源代码第44-45页
   ·网络功能应用第45-48页
第五章 操作系统移植第48-62页
   ·Boot loader 移植第48-50页
     ·Boot Loader 整体结构第48-49页
     ·Boot Loader 移植关键问题第49-50页
   ·内核启动部分移植第50-53页
     ·系统硬件初始化第50页
     ·复制代码段到RAM第50-51页
     ·移植二级中断向量表第51-52页
     ·MMU 的应用第52-53页
   ·内存移植第53-58页
     ·Linux 文件系统概述第54页
     ·JFFS2 文件系统的节点第54-55页
     ·挂载第55-56页
     ·垃圾回收机制第56页
     ·文件系统移植第56-58页
   ·内核编译第58-62页
第六章 总结和展望第62-64页
致谢第64-66页
参考文献第66-68页
研究生期间发表的论文第68页

论文共68页,点击 下载论文
上一篇:两种结构钢的动态断裂研究
下一篇:公路建设项目可持续性评价研究